a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/term.c9
1 files changed, 7 insertions, 2 deletions
diff --git a/src/term.c b/src/term.c
index a9533ece45a..5515c555be3 100644
--- a/src/term.c
+++ b/src/term.c
@@ -1585,8 +1585,13 @@ to do `unset TERMCAP' (C-shell: `unsetenv TERMCAP') as well.\n",
1585 term_get_fkeys (address); 1585 term_get_fkeys (address);
1586 1586
1587 /* Get frame size from system, or else from termcap. */ 1587 /* Get frame size from system, or else from termcap. */
1588 get_frame_size (&FRAME_WIDTH (selected_frame), 1588 {
1589 &FRAME_HEIGHT (selected_frame)); 1589 int height, width;
1590 get_frame_size (&width, &height);
1591 FRAME_WIDTH (selected_frame) = width;
1592 FRAME_HEIGHT (selected_frame) = height;
1593 }
1594
1590 if (FRAME_WIDTH (selected_frame) <= 0) 1595 if (FRAME_WIDTH (selected_frame) <= 0)
1591 FRAME_WIDTH (selected_frame) = tgetnum ("co"); 1596 FRAME_WIDTH (selected_frame) = tgetnum ("co");
1592 if (FRAME_HEIGHT (selected_frame) <= 0) 1597 if (FRAME_HEIGHT (selected_frame) <= 0)